Job Profile Summary 

The Marketing Business Development Representative (MBDR) is responsible for converting marketing-driven demand and outbound prospecting efforts into qualified sales meetings. This role bridges Marketing and Sales by engaging prospects through cold calling and campaign follow-up, validating interest, and scheduling high-quality appointments that drive pipeline creation. 

 

Key Responsibilities 

Outbound Prospecting 

  • Execute high-volume outbound calling (50–100+ dials/day) across target accounts 

  • Follow structured outreach cadences across phone, email, and voicemail 

  • Engage decision-makers and introduce relevant solutions 

  • Partner with regional marketer[s] on event pre-calls and post-event “qualification” 

Marketing Lead Conversion 

  • Rapidly follow up on inbound and campaign-generated leads 

  • Leverage intent signals, campaign context, and messaging to personalize outreach 

  • Convert Marketing Qualified Leads (MQLs) into Sales Working Leads (SWLs)  

Appointment Setting 

  • Conduct high-level qualification (need, role, timing, fit) 

  • Ensure strong handoff to inside or frontline sales with documented context 

Pipeline Development 

  • Build a pipeline of new customers 

  • Nurture prospects through persistent, multi-touch follow-up 

  • Support campaign performance and pipeline conversion goals 

CRM & Data Discipline 

  • Log all activity and outcomes in Salesforce 

  • Maintain accurate lead/contact data and status updates through handoff 

  • Track performance against defined KPIs and SLAs 

Cross-Functional Collaboration 

  • Partner with Marketing on lead quality and campaign feedback 

  • Align with Sales on target accounts and meeting expectations 

 

Required Qualifications 

  • High school diploma or equivalent (Bachelor’s preferred) 

  • 0–3+ years in sales, customer service, call center, or similar role 

  • Strong verbal communication and phone presence 

  • Ability to work in a disciplined, high-activity, metrics-driven environment and maintain a high level of organization 

  • IT and data management knowledge  

 

Preferred Qualifications 

  • Experience in cold calling, SDR, MDR, or inside sales roles 

  • Familiarity with Salesforce or similar CRM 

  • Exposure to B2B sales and marketing environments 

 

Core Competencies 

  • Cold Calling & Objection Handling 

  • Communication & Persuasion 

  • Time Management & Execution Discipline 

  • Resilience & Coachability 

  • Basic Sales Qualification
